1999 Audi TT vs. 2005 Porsche Boxster
To start off, 2005 Porsche Boxster is newer by 6 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1999 Audi TT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1999 Audi TT would be higher. At 3,164 cc (6 cylinders), 2005 Porsche Boxster is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Porsche Boxster (280 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 105 more horse power than 1999 Audi TT. (175 HP @ 6500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Porsche Boxster should accelerate faster than 1999 Audi TT.
Because 1999 Audi TT is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2005 Porsche Boxster.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1999 Audi TT will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Porsche Boxster (320 Nm) has 83 more torque (in Nm) than 1999 Audi TT. (237 Nm). This means 2005 Porsche Boxster will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1999 Audi TT.
Compare all specifications:
1999 Audi TT | 2005 Porsche Boxster | |
Make | Audi | Porsche |
Model | TT | Boxster |
Year Released | 1999 | 2005 |
Body Type | Coupe | Convertible |
Engine Position | Front | Middle |
Engine Size | 1780 cc | 3164 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 6 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| boxer |
Valves per Cylinder | 5 valves | 4 valves |
Horse Power | 175 HP | 280 HP |
Engine RPM | 6500 RPM | 6200 RPM |
Torque | 237 Nm | 320 Nm |
Engine Bore Size | 81.1 mm | 93 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 86.4 mm | 78 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 9.5:1 | 11.0:1 |
Drive Type | 4WD |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 4 seats | 2 seats |
Number of Doors | 2 doors | 2 doors |
Vehicle Length | 4050 mm | 4340 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1770 mm | 1810 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1350 mm | 1300 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2430 mm | 2420 mm |
